Transaction 075e28a9723e2a995e40f8f31bf1f917cbe7f6785d45ca46732778dbdcd36a23
1 Input
2 Outputs
- 075e28a9723e2a995e40f8f31bf1f917cbe7f6785d45ca46732778dbdcd36a23:0
- 075e28a9723e2a995e40f8f31bf1f917cbe7f6785d45ca46732778dbdcd36a23:1
value 100000000
address 15J3T75GogcDrpJmdWHxe3NFHiyeK8uTyj
value 1568186144
address 17jLC3eYzCScJLh2UAF7uj8UBP9h6VTLpA